The Pittsburgh Pirates have been relatively quiet so far this offseason. They’ve made one trade, picking up first baseman Spencer Horwitz from the Cleveland Guardians for three pitchers, Luis Ortiz, Josh Hartle, and Michael Kennedy. Before picking up Horwitz, the Pirates were considering a Jared Jones trade but are less likely to do that now.
